A Poem by Mpotavin

Television soul

burdened by surface imagery

entitled to these associations

as reality slides

across the bottom of the screen.

 

Chew

cow-like entranced

there must be something

I can do to stop this

ah, a sitcom

that's more like it.

 

I grasp but never hold

it is my right,

my blessed freedom

to rant and rage

wait

I too can be saved

 

Redemption passes by

like tumbleweeds in my mind

I see pretty plastic people

out of the corner of my eye

this might just pacify

for a while.
